Newargaon - Keolari, Seoni

Newargaon is a village situated in the Keolari tehsil of Seoni district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 23 km from the tehsil headquarters in Keolari and around 75 km from the district headquarters in Seoni. Newargaon village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Newargaon is 496536. The village covers a total geographical area of 228.95 hectares and falls under the 480996 pincode. Barghat is the nearest town.

Newargaon village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Newargaon

As per Census 2011, Newargaon village has a total population of 720 people, consisting of 353 males and 367 females. The village has 162 households and a sex ratio of 1,039 females per 1,000 males. There are 105 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 486 literate and 234 illiterate residents. Additionally, 6 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 417 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Newargaon

Newargaon is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 5-10 km of the village. The nearest railway station is Padriganj, while the nearest airport is Gondia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 71.2 km.
